Dr Lee Walker - 'The evidence for how and why we inject?' #111
Episode 111 hosts Dr Lee Walker, a world-renowned cosmetic injector from Liverpool in the UK. Dr Walker previously worked as a Dental Surgeon before dedicating his time to facial aesthetics. He is a hugely respected global key opinion leader for Teoxane and has taught in over 30 countries. In this role, Dr Walker heads and helps design the Teoxane educational programme in addition to mentoring injectors in several key markets. Dr Walker is best known for his easy to understand approach to cosmetic education and his knowledge of facial anatomy. We discuss a wide range of topics concerning the evidence (or lack of) for how we as injectors practice. We start with one of the key issues surrounding the specialty, namely who exactly should be allowed to inject and how should injectors train to demonstrate a level of competence? We then tackle some of the myths, dogma and assumptions of the injectable world including: - Was there really a global toxin-failure phenomenon post-lockdown? - One of the biggest controversies in injectables, the concept of 'aspiration'. Is it a useful test and if not, what should we be doing? - Are cannulas really safer than needles? What does 'safe' even mean? - Facial swelling post-COVID 19 vaccinations. Is this a new worrying concern or simply media-hype and a known issue? -Filler associated blindness and what should we do about it? - And much more! Dr Michelle Rodrigues, Mike Driver & Kylie Rowe - 'The Picosure laser for pigmentation and tattoo removal' #110
Episode 110 hosts Dr Michelle Rodrigues (Specialist dermatologist), Kylie Rowe (Corporate Account Manager for Cynosure) & Mike Driver, a laser therapist specialising in tattoo removal. (All from Melbourne, Australia) Dr. Rodrigues is globally renowned for her expertise in treating pigmentation and treating skin conditions in those with skin of colour. Mike started his laser business 11 years ago in Brisbane and now has five clinics nationally. He is one of the countries most experienced laser tattoo removalists having performed well over 100,000 treatments. We break the podcast into two distinct sections to discuss some of the key uses of Cynosure’s ‘Picosure’ laser - so called because it was the first laser technology to deliver energy to the skin in a picosecond (a trillionth of a second!) First Dr Rodrigues explains the common causes of pigmentation, her consultation technique and strategies for approaching treatment with the Picosure. In the second half, Mike tells us about his journey into tattoo removal, what is involved and why the Picosure is his first choice laser device. Dr Davin Lim & Nick Dubinin - 'A guide to melasma & how to treat it with lasers' #106
Episode 106 hosts Dr Davin Lim & Nick Dubinin, both previous guests on the podcast. (Episodes 71, 76 & 85) Davin is a globally-renowned Cosmetic Dermatologist from Brisbane, Australia. He specialises in laser treatments of all modalities. Nick is a highly experienced business development manager for Advanced Cosmeceuticals, a leading skin product, medical device and laser distributor. We explore what melasma is, why it occurs, which patient groups are more likely to suffer from it and why it's so difficult to treat. We then learn about some of the advanced energy-based treatments available including the Spectra XT (a multi-functional, non-ablative laser) & the LaseMD (a multi-functional, fractioned, non-ablative laser), both by Lutronic.
